The Senior Employee Relations Specialist serves as the primary point of contact for employee relations matters and oversees the full employee relations lifecycle. This role partners closely with management and employees to address a broad range of workforce issues, including employee relations, coaching, development, and engagement. In addition, the Senior Specialist supports the Employee Relations Manager in the administration and consistent application of policies, programs, and procedures aligned with best‑practice frameworks that promote a positive and productive work environment.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Serve as the primary point of contact for employee relations matters.

  • Review and approve disciplinary actions, including written warnings and performance improvement plans.

  • Follow up on complaints and ensure timely resolution of complex workplace issues.

  • Conduct employee relations investigations, as needed.

  • Maintain complaint tracking, warning logs, and investigation files.

  • Draft clear, thorough documentation and written communications to support employee relations activities.

  • Review involuntary terminations to ensure alignment with Apple Bank policies and procedures and attend termination meetings.

  • Coach managers to strengthen people leadership and performance management capabilities.

  • Advise leaders on the interpretation and application of policies and practices to ensure compliance with legal and administrative requirements and to facilitate issue resolution.

  • Conduct exit interviews as needed; identify trends and develop metrics.

  • Partner with Legal, Compensation, Benefits, Payroll, Talent Acquisition, and Corporate Training when necessary.

  • Ensure compliance with applicable federal, state, and local employment laws.

  • Contribute to the development and implementation of employee relations policies, programs, and procedures.

  • Participate in regulatory and HR audits.

  • Perform additional duties as assigned.

SKILLS, EDUCATION, & EXPERIENCE

  • Bachelor’s degree required; HR certification preferred (PHR or SHRM-CP).

  • 5 + years of employee relations experience in a non-union environment, including reviewing and approving disciplinary actions and terminations. Experience in banking or financial services preferred.

  • Demonstrated experience managing complex workplace complaints and facilitating conflict resolution; provides guidance to managers on performance management, policies, and procedures.

  • Experience conducting and documenting HR investigations, including matters involving discrimination, harassment, retaliation, and unfair treatment.

  • Strong independent judgment, critical thinking, and problem-solving skills; able to make timely, well-reasoned decisions.

  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ills; demonstrates tact and discretion when handling highly sensitive matters.

  • Customer-focused with a proven ability to build and maintain effective working relationships across departments and levels.

  • Comprehensive understanding of relevant federal, state, and local employment laws and regulations, including those applicable to EEO, ADA, FMLA, NYC Human Rights Law, Sick & Safe Leave, and sexual harassment.

  • Proficient in Microsoft Office, including Word, Excel, and PowerPoint.

What you need to know about the NYC Tech Scene

As the undisputed financial capital of the world, New York City is an epicenter of startup funding activity. The city has a thriving fintech scene and is a major player in verticals ranging from AI to biotech, cybersecurity and digital media. It also has universities like NYU, Columbia and Cornell Tech attracting students and researchers from across the globe, providing the ecosystem with a constant influx of world-class talent. And its East Coast location and three international airports make it a perfect spot for European companies establishing a foothold in the United States.

Key Facts About NYC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 549,200; 6%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Capgemini, Bloomberg, IBM, Spotify
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, Fintech
  • Funding Landscape: $25.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Greycroft, Thrive Capital, Union Square Ventures, FirstMark Capital, Tiger Global Management, Tribeca Venture Partners, Insight Partners, Two Sigma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Columbia University, New York University, Fordham University, CUNY, AI Now Institute, Flatiron Institute, C.N. Yang Institute for Theoretical Physics, NASA Space Radiation Laboratory
